Field Value
Gene ID LotjaGi5g1v0094900
Transcript ID LotjaGi5g1v0094900.1
Lotus japonicus genome version Gifu v1.2
Description Germin-like protein; TAIR: AT3G10080.2 RmlC-like cupins superfamily protein; Swiss-Prot: sp|Q9SR72|GL32_ARATH Germin-like protein subfamily 3 member 2; TrEMBL-Plants: tr|I3SA29|I3SA29_LOTJA Uncharacterized protein; Found in the gene: LotjaGi5g1v0094900
Working Lj name n.a.
